Snake plants, scientifically known as Sansevieria trifasciata (or currently Dracaena trifasciata), are popular, low-maintenance houseplants. These resilient plants feature distinctive, upright, sword-like leaves. Their striking appearance, often variegated with shades of green, yellow, and cream, contributes to their appeal. Their durability and ability to thrive in various indoor conditions make them a favorite among plant enthusiasts.
Snake Plant Temperature Needs
Snake plants originated from the arid regions of West Africa, adapting to warm climates. This explains their sensitivity to cold. They generally thrive in temperatures ranging from 65°F to 80°F (18°C to 27°C). While they can tolerate brief exposure to slightly cooler conditions, temperatures falling below 50°F (10°C) can cause stress and harm.
Prolonged exposure to temperatures below this threshold, particularly below 40°F (4.5°C), can lead to irreversible harm. In freezing conditions, at or below 32°F (0°C), the water within the plant’s cells can freeze and expand, causing the cell walls to rupture. This cellular damage leads to tissue breakdown. Therefore, maintaining a stable, warm indoor environment is important.
Recognizing Cold Damage
When a snake plant experiences cold damage, symptoms appear on its foliage. One common sign is the development of mushy or soft leaves, which indicates that the plant’s internal tissues have been compromised. Discoloration, such as yellowing, browning, or black spots on the leaves, particularly at the tips or edges, is also common. These discolored areas result from cell damage and tissue death.
Additionally, cold-stressed snake plants may exhibit wilting or drooping leaves. This suggests a breakdown in the plant’s structural integrity due to cold shock. In severe cases, the leaves might become translucent or develop rotting sections. These symptoms can take days or weeks to manifest after the initial cold exposure.
Protecting Your Snake Plant from Cold
Preventing cold damage is easier than reviving a chilled snake plant. Bring outdoor snake plants indoors before temperatures consistently drop below 50°F (10°C). Once inside, choose a location away from cold drafts, like windows or exterior doors. Placing them too close to air conditioning vents can also expose them to cold air, causing stress.
Maintaining a stable indoor temperature, ideally within their preferred range, is important for the plant’s health. During colder months, reduce watering frequency, allowing the soil to dry out completely between waterings. Overwatering in cool conditions can lead to root rot. If temperatures are expected to drop significantly, consider covering outdoor plants with a cloth or burlap for temporary protection.
Helping a Cold-Damaged Snake Plant Recover
If your snake plant has suffered cold damage, prompt action can aid its recovery. Immediately move the plant to a warmer, stable environment, ideally between 60°F and 75°F (15°C to 24°C). Avoid placing it near direct heat sources like radiators, as sudden temperature fluctuations can cause further harm. Allow the plant to acclimate slowly.
Once the plant has stabilized, assess the extent of the damage. Using clean, sharp pruning shears, trim away any leaves or sections that are mushy, black, or severely discolored. Removing these damaged parts prevents rot from spreading and directs the plant’s energy toward healthy growth. Ensure the soil is dry before watering, as cold-damaged roots are more susceptible to rot from overwatering. Severely damaged plants may take time to show new growth or may not fully rebound.
